1. In this first photo I skipped the masking, layout, drawing and
cutting. After that I went directly to the spraying the freehand airbrush part of
the eagle
|
|
2. Freehand the black for eyes and beak detail and then add a little
pink for the tongue and white highlights. Next add a little purple and gray to add
depth to the painting.
|
|
3. Before unmasking add a white dot and white highlights, see how
well you've done and if you're satisfied.......
|
|
4. go to freehand highlighting the details of the eyes and beak. I
do this by using black basecoat thinned only with retarder as my paint. Do not thin
unless necessary and sparingly if you do.
|
|
5. Let dry for 30 minutes and remask. Then cut the mask in the shape
of an unfurled banner. It's hard to see in this photo. (look at last photo,
no.8)
|
|
6. Spray a bright red orange color for the banner and get ready for
some more freehand painting. If you can't do it freehand.......try anyway.
|
|
7. Spray orange letters then highlight with a little white. Also spray
a little orange for the depth of the banner and use a brown for the shadowing as
in the photo. (It's a little out of focus but you can still get the idea.)
|
|
8. This is the finished eagle before clearcoating.
